Definition
A microprocessor or microcontroller serves as the computational core of a PLC processor unit, responsible for executing the control program stored in memory. It processes input signals from field devices, performs logical and arithmetic operations according to the programmed logic, and generates output signals to control actuators and other industrial equipment. In PLC systems, this component determines the speed, reliability, and functionality of the automation control process.
Working Principle
The microprocessor/microcontroller operates by fetching instructions from the PLC's program memory, decoding them, and executing the corresponding operations. It continuously scans inputs, processes the control logic (ladder logic, function blocks, etc.), updates internal registers and timers, and drives outputs. This scan cycle repeats continuously to maintain real-time control of industrial processes.

Components / BOM
  • Arithmetic Logic Unit (ALU)
    Performs arithmetic and logical operations on data
    Material: Silicon
  • Control Unit
    Directs operation of the processor by interpreting instructions
    Material: Silicon
  • Registers
    Small, fast storage locations for temporary data and instructions
    Material: Silicon
  • Clock Generator
    Generates timing signals to synchronize processor operations
    Material: Quartz crystal, silicon
  • Input/Output Interface
    Manages communication between processor and external devices
    Material: Silicon, copper

Reliability & Engineering Risk Analysis

Failure Mode & Root Cause
Electrostatic Discharge (ESD) Damage
Cause: Accumulation and sudden discharge of static electricity during handling, installation, or operation, exceeding the semiconductor's voltage tolerance and causing permanent gate oxide breakdown or latch-up.
Thermal Overstress / Thermal Cycling Fatigue
Cause: Excessive operating temperature due to inadequate cooling, high ambient conditions, or overclocking, leading to electromigration, solder joint degradation, or dielectric breakdown; or repeated temperature swings causing differential expansion and microcracking in interconnects or underfill.
Maintenance Indicators
  • System exhibits intermittent resets, lockups, or unexplained errors that correlate with temperature changes or physical disturbance.
  • Audible signs from the system (e.g., cooling fan running at maximum speed continuously) or visual signs on the component (e.g., discoloration, bulging, or charring of the chip package or nearby PCB).
Engineering Tips
  • Implement strict ESD control protocols: use grounded workstations, wrist straps, and antistatic packaging during all handling and maintenance; ensure proper grounding in the system design.
  • Optimize thermal management: ensure adequate heatsinking and airflow per datasheet specifications; use thermal interface materials correctly; avoid overclocking in critical applications; and design for minimal thermal cycling through stable environmental controls.
